AOL Patches Serious Winamp Bug:

AOL is warning its members to upgrade their Winamp software to protect against a serious bug that could allow hackers to run malicious code on their PCs. Now, I know 90% of you do not use AOL, but we all know people that do so spread the word to those that might need it.

Users of AOL's Winamp 5.12 media player are being told to upgrade their software following the release of malicious code that could be used to take over a Winamp user's system. A new version of the Winamp player was released Monday afternoon, one day after hackers posted exploit code on the milw0rm.com website that could be used to run unauthorized software on computers running Winamp 5.12 with Windows XP.
